It is not recommended to wash orange and red clothes together, especially if they are new. Both colors can bleed and stain each other. To avoid this, wash them separately or with similar colors.

  3. How can I prevent color bleeding in laundry?

    To prevent color bleeding, wash new clothes separately, use cold water, and consider color catchers in the wash.
